Please select a subject first
Advertisements
Advertisements
Write a short note on different methods of malware identification used by antivirus software.
Concept: undefined >> undefined
______ command is used to remove the primary key from a table in SQL.
Concept: undefined >> undefined
Advertisements
Which of the following commands will delete the table from the MYSQL database?
Concept: undefined >> undefined
______ is a non-key attribute, whose values are derived from the primary key of some other table.
Concept: undefined >> undefined
To establish a connection between Python and SQL databases, connect() is used. Which of the following arguments may not necessarily be given while calling connect()?
Concept: undefined >> undefined
Write the command to view all tables in a database.
Concept: undefined >> undefined
The code given below reads the following record from the table named student and displays only those records that have marks greater than 75:
- RollNo - integer
- Name - string
- Clas - integer
- Marks - integer
Note the following to establish connectivity between Python and MYSQL:
- Username is root.
- The password is the tiger.
- The table exists in an MYSQL database named school.
Write the following missing statements to complete the code:
Statement 1 - to form the cursor object
Statement 2 - to execute the query that extracts records of those students whose marks are greater than 75.
Statement 3 - to read the complete result of the query (records whose marks are greater than 75) into the object named data, from the table student in the database.
import mysql.connector as mysql
def sql_data():
con1=mysql.connect(host="localhost",user="root",password="tiger", database="school")
mycursor=_______________ #Statement 1
print("Students with marks greater than 75 are :")
_________________________ #Statement 2
data=__________________ #Statement 3
for i in data:
print(i)
print()Concept: undefined >> undefined
Navdeep creates a table RESULT with a set of records to maintain the marks secured by students in Sem1, Sem2, Sem3, and their divisions. After the creation of the table, he entered data of 7 students in the table.
| ROLL_NO | SNAME | SEM1 | SEM2 | SEM3 | DIVISION |
| 101 | KARAN | 366 | 410 | 402 | I |
| 102 | NAMAN | 300 | 350 | 325 | I |
| 103 | ISHA | 400 | 410 | 415 | I |
| 104 | RENU | 350 | 357 | 415 | I |
| 105 | ARPIT | 100 | 75 | 178 | IV |
| 106 | SABINA | 100 | 205 | 217 | II |
| 107 | NEELAM | 470 | 450 | 471 | I |
Based on the data given above answer the following questions:
- Identify the most appropriate column, which can be considered as the Primary key.
- If two columns are added and 2 rows are deleted from the table result, what will be the new degree and cardinality of the above table?
- Write the statements to:
a. Insert the following record into the table
Roll No - 108, Name - Aadit, Sem1- 470, Sem2 - 444, Sem3 - 475, Div - I.
b. Increase the SEM2 marks of the students 3% whose name begins with ‘N’.
OR
Write the statements to:
a. Delete the record of students securing IV division.
b. Add a column REMARKS in the table with datatype as varchar with 50 characters.
Concept: undefined >> undefined
Write the command to view all databases.
Concept: undefined >> undefined
Name any two DDL commands.
Concept: undefined >> undefined
The code given below deletes the record from the table employee, which contains the following record structure:
E_code - StringE_name - StringSal - IntegerCity - String
Note the following to establish connectivity between Python and MySQL:
- Username is
root - Password is
root - The table exists in a MySQL database named
emp. - The details
(E_code, E_name, Sal, City)are the attributes of the table.
Write the following statements to complete the code:
Statement 1 – to import the desired library.
Statement 2 – to execute the command that deletes the record with E_code as 'E101'.
Statement 3 – to delete the record permanently from the database. ____________
import ____________ as mysql #Statement1
def delete():
mydb=mysql.connect(host="localhost",use r="root",
passwd="root",database="emp")
mycursor=mydb.cursor()
____________ #Statement 2
____________ #Statement 3
print ("Record deleted") Concept: undefined >> undefined
An exception may be raised even if the program is syntactically correct.
Concept: undefined >> undefined
Ms Shalini has just created a table named “Employee” containing columns Ename, Department and Salary. After creating the table, she realized that she has forgotten to add a primary key column in the table. Help her in writing an SQL command to add a primary key column EmpId of integer type to the table Employee.
Thereafter, write the command to insert the following record in the table:
EmpId- 999
Ename- Shweta
Department: Production
Salary: 26900Concept: undefined >> undefined
Consider the table Personal given below:
| Table: Personal | ||||
| P_ID | Name | Desig | Salary | Allowance |
| P01 | Rohit | Manager | 89000 | 4800 |
| P02 | Kashish | Clerk | NULL | 1600 |
| P03 | Mahesh | Superviser | 48000 | NULL |
| P04 | Salil | Clerk | 31000 | 1900 |
| P05 | Ravina | Superviser | NULL | 2100 |
Based on the given table, write SQL queries for the following:
- Increase the salary by 5% of personals whose allowance is known.
- Display Name and Total Salary (sum of Salary and Allowance) of all personals. The column heading ‘Total Salary’ should also be displayed.
- Delete the record of Supervisors who have salary greater than 25000.
Concept: undefined >> undefined
Define the term bandwidth with respect to networks.
Concept: undefined >> undefined
Hi-Standard Tech Traj.ning Ltd. is a Mumbai based organization which is expanding its office set-up to Chennai. At Chennai office compound, they are planning to have 3 different blocks for Admin, Training and Accounts related activities. Each block has a number of computers, which are required to be connected in a network for communication, data and resource sharing.
As a network consultant, you have to suggest the best network related solutions for them for issues/problems raised by them in (i) to (iv), as per the distances between various blocks/locations and other given parameters.

Shortest differences between various blocks/locations:
| Admin Block to Accounts Block | 300 Metres |
| Accounts Block to Training Block | 150 Metres |
| Admin Block to Training Block | 200 Metres |
| MUMBAI Head Office to CHENNAI Office | 1300 Km |
The number of computers installed at various blocks is as follows:
| Training Block | 150 |
| Accounts Block | 30 |
| Admin Block | 40 |
1) Suggest the most appropriate block/location to house the SERVER in the CHENNAI office (out of the 3 blocks) to get the best and effective connectivity. Justify your answer.
2) Suggest the best-wired medium and draw the cable layout (Block to Block) to efficiently connect various blocks within the CHENNAI office compound.
3) Suggest a device/software and its placement that would provide data security for the entire network of the CHENNAI office.
4) Suggest a device and the protocol that shall be needed to provide wireless Internet access to all smartphone/laptop users in the CHENNAI office
Concept: undefined >> undefined
Differentiate between packet switching over message switching
Concept: undefined >> undefined
When are the following built-in exceptions raised? Give examples to support your answer.
ImportError
Concept: undefined >> undefined
When are the following built-in exceptions raised? Give examples to support your answer.
IOError
Concept: undefined >> undefined
When are the following built-in exceptions raised? Give examples to support your answer.
NameError
Concept: undefined >> undefined
